Decadent Delight: How too Make Creamy Chocolate Avocado Mousse

Prep and cook Time
- Preparation: 15 minutes
- Chilling Time: 1 hour
- Total Time: 1 hour 15 minutes
Yield
Serves 4 generous portions
Difficulty Level
Easy – perfect for both beginners and seasoned home chefs
Ingredients
- 2 large ripe avocados, peeled and pitted
- 1/2 cup unsweetened cocoa powder, sifted
- 1/4 cup pure maple syrup or honey for natural sweetness
- 1/4 cup full-fat coconut milk or almond milk
- 1 teaspoon pure vanilla extract
- A pinch of sea salt
- Optional: melted dark chocolate (2 tablespoons) for an extra rich flavor
Instructions
- Choose ripe avocados: Scoop the creamy flesh into a food processor or high-speed blender.Look for avocados that yield slightly under gentle pressure - they should be soft but not mushy.
- Add cocoa and sweetener: Sprinkle in the sifted cocoa powder and drizzle the maple syrup evenly over the avocados. This balance ensures the mousse highlights the bittersweet notes of cocoa with a subtle natural sweetness.
- Pour in coconut milk and vanilla: Adding coconut milk in small increments helps achieve a silky texture. Blend on medium speed, scraping down the bowl often to fully incorporate all ingredients.
- Blend to creamy perfection: Whip the mixture for 2-3 minutes, increasing speed in the last 30 seconds to aerate and create a luxurious, fluffy mousse. If using melted dark chocolate, fold gently at this stage for extra decadence.
- Chill and set: Transfer the mousse into serving glasses or ramekins. Chill for at least one hour to firm up and intensify the flavors.
- Presentation is key: Garnish with creative toppings such as fresh raspberries, toasted coconut flakes, or a dusting of cocoa powder to tantalize the eyes and elevate the eating experience.
Tips for Success
- For a smooth base, use the freshest ripe avocados and avoid any with brown spots or overly firm texture.
- Experiment with sweeteners like agave syrup or brown rice syrup to tailor sweetness to your preference.
- If the mousse is too thick, add a teaspoon of coconut milk gradually until the desired texture is achieved.
- Make ahead up to 24 hours in advance-this allows the flavors to meld beautifully while maintaining that luscious creaminess.
- To amplify richness,gently fold in whipped coconut cream just before serving.
Creative Garnishes and Serving Suggestions
Transform your silky chocolate avocado mousse into a gourmet treat by pairing it with contrasting textures and vibrant colors. Top with crushed pistachios or candied orange zest for a delightful crunch. Fresh mint leaves add a refreshing burst, while edible flowers bring elegance. Serve alongside a berry coulis or a dollop of Greek yogurt to balance richness with tang.
A stunning presentation idea is to pipe the mousse into clear glasses, layering with thin slices of fresh strawberry or banana for a visually enticing parfait. For extra decadence, drizzle with homemade salted caramel sauce or sprinkle flaky sea salt to highlight the complex flavors.

Q1: What makes chocolate avocado mousse a “decadent delight”?
A1: The magic lies in its luscious, velvety texture paired with rich chocolate flavor, all delivered through wholesome, natural ingredients. A2: Avocado is a powerhouse of healthy fats,fiber,and nutrients,which means you get a guilty-pleasure dessert that’s also nourishing. Its buttery texture mimics that of heavy cream, creating a seamless, creamy consistency without dairy, making it perfect for vegan or lactose-intolerant dessert lovers.
Q3: How do I achieve the perfect silky texture in this mousse?
A3: The key is to use ripe, soft avocados, which blend effortlessly into a creamy base. Combine them with good-quality cocoa powder and a touch of sweetener, then blend until ultra-smooth. Chilling the mousse for at least an hour allows flavors to deepen and the texture to firm up to that classic mousse creaminess.
Q4: Can I customize the flavor beyond just chocolate?
A4: Absolutely! Add a pinch of cinnamon or espresso powder to intensify the chocolate notes. For a refreshing twist, a splash of orange zest or a few drops of peppermint extract work wonders. topping with fresh berries, toasted nuts, or a dollop of coconut cream can also elevate your mousse experience.
Q5: Is this dessert suitable for people with dietary restrictions?
A5: Yes! This mousse is naturally gluten-free, dairy-free, and vegan-friendly. By choosing your preferred sweetener-like maple syrup, agave, or stevia-you can also tailor the dessert to be refined sugar-free or keto-compatible.
Q6: How long can I store chocolate avocado mousse?
